LLM Wiki
LLM Wiki 세 가지 운영 작업: Ingest · Query · Lint
High confidenceconceptedited by Cairni · 방금 · AIv1
개요
LLM Wiki는 세 가지 핵심 운영 작업을 통해 지식 베이스를 구축하고 유지한다: Ingest(수집), Query(질의), Lint(점검). 이 세 작업이 유기적으로 반복되면서 지식 누적(Knowledge Compounding)이 이루어진다. llm-wiki-en.md
Ingest (수집)
새로운 소스를 wiki에 통합하는 작업이다.
- 사용자가 새 소스를 Raw Sources 폴더에 추가하고 에이전트에게 처리를 지시한다.
- LLM 에이전트가 소스를 읽고, 요약 페이지를 작성하며, wiki 전반에 걸쳐 관련 엔티티·개념 페이지를 업데이트한다.
index.md를 갱신하고log.md에 로그 항목을 추가한다.- 소스 하나가 10~15개 페이지에 동시에 영향을 줄 수 있다.
Ingest는 LLM Wiki vs RAG 비교에서 설명하는 "쿼리 시점이 아닌 수집 시점에 작업이 일어난다"는 LLM Wiki의 핵심 원칙을 구현하는 작업이다. llm-wiki-en.md
Query (질의)
wiki에 질문을 던지고 답을 얻는 작업이다.
- 에이전트가 관련 페이지를 찾아 읽고, 인용 출처와 함께 답변을 합성한다.
- 좋은 답변은 새로운 페이지로 wiki에 다시 저장될 수 있다. 이를 통해 탐색 행위 자체가 wiki를 더 풍부하게 만드는 지식 누적(Knowledge Compounding)으로 이어진다.
- LLM Wiki 세 가지 레이어의
index.md를 먼저 읽어 쿼리를 라우팅한 뒤, 관련 페이지를 상세히 읽는 방식으로 동작한다. - 수백 페이지 규모까지는 임베딩이나 벡터 데이터베이스 없이도 이 방식이 효과적으로 작동한다. llm-wiki-en.md
Lint (점검)
wiki의 품질과 일관성을 주기적으로 점검하는 작업이다.
에이전트에게 다음 항목들을 확인하도록 요청한다:
- 모순(Contradictions): 페이지 간 상충하는 주장 탐지
- 오래된 주장(Stale Claims): 새로운 소스가 이미 대체한 내용
- 고아 페이지(Orphan Pages): 인바운드 링크가 없는 페이지
- 누락된 상호 참조(Missing Cross-references): 연결되어야 하나 연결되지 않은 페이지 관계
- 연구할 만한 공백(Gaps): wiki에서 아직 다루어지지 않은 주제 llm-wiki-en.md
세 작업의 상호작용
| 작업 | 트리거 | 주요 결과물 |
|---|---|---|
| Ingest | 새 소스 추가 | 요약 페이지, 업데이트된 엔티티·개념 페이지, 갱신된 index/log |
| Query | 사용자 질문 | 인용 포함 답변, (선택적) 새 wiki 페이지 |
| Lint | 주기적 점검 요청 | 모순 목록, 오래된 주장, 고아 페이지, 개선 제안 |
이 세 작업이 반복될수록 지식 누적(Knowledge Compounding)이 이루어져, wiki는 단순한 요약 모음이 아닌 살아있는 백과사전으로 성장한다. llm-wiki-en.md
관련 인프라
index.md/log.md: LLM Wiki 세 가지 레이어에서 설명하는 두 핵심 내비게이션 파일. Ingest와 Query 모두 이 파일에 의존한다.- Obsidian: 사람이 wiki 페이지를 읽고 탐색하는 인터페이스.
- qmd (Markdown 검색 엔진): wiki 규모가 커졌을 때 index.md만으로 부족한 경우 사용하는 온디바이스 하이브리드 검색 엔진.
- Cairni: 이 세 작업을 제로 셋업으로 호스팅 방식으로 제공하는 매니지드 LLM Wiki 서비스.
출처
- llm-wiki.en.md llm-wiki-en.md